[QUOTE="corneileous, post: 3284760, member: 45041"] Well, I feel the same way which is why I don’t open carry but still, situational awareness and being aware of your surroundings probably would have prevented that. Or even a much better holster that’s actually attached to your belt would’ve more than likely prevented that. But look, I’m not advocating open carry. I’ve already stated that the only time I do it is when out in the woods or just plain and simply not in an urban environment but, open carry can be much better executed by those who still wish to do it to take advantage of the ease of carry, much more comfortable, better option to carry a full-size pistol with more rounds and much quicker draws if they do it properly.
